🔥 Hazardous & Restricted Materials
These items are strictly prohibited from both junk removal pickups and dumpster rentals:
❌ Paint, paint thinner, and solvents
❌ Automotive fluids (oil, antifreeze, gasoline, etc.)
❌ Propane tanks or gas cylinders
❌ Batteries (car or lithium)
❌ Asbestos or asbestos-containing materials
❌ Medical waste or sharps
❌ Chemicals and pesticides
❌ Wet concrete or cement
❌ Flammable or explosive materials
❌ Pressurized containers (aerosol cans, fire extinguishers)
Many of these materials are:
Flammable or explosive
Toxic to people and the environment
Legally restricted from landfills or standard disposal sites
Improper disposal can result in fines, safety hazards, or environmental damage. That’s why we strictly follow local, state, and federal regulations.

🗑️ Items We May Accept with Restrictions
Some materials require special handling or prior approval:
⚠️ Tires (may incur a surcharge or be limited by quantity)
⚠️ Refrigerators, freezers, or AC units (must be Freon-free)
⚠️ Televisions, monitors, and electronics (may be subject to recycling fees)
⚠️ Mattresses (check local landfill rules)
⚠️ Dirt, rocks, or bricks (may require specific dumpster type)
Please tell us in advance if you plan to dispose of these items so we can guide you properly.
